Abstract
Featured are DNA molecules, expression vectors, and host cells useful for creation of immunoglobulins, as well as novel immunoglobulin molecules termed monobodies. Additionally provided are methods of production of immunoglobulins, including monobodies, as well as methods of using the disclosed immunoglobulin and monobody constructs, expression vectors and host cells containing DNA encoding molecules for production of immunoglobulin and monobody proteins.
